BOYD v. STATE

No. CR 06-973.

253 S.W.3d 456 (2007)

Timothy BOYD, Appellant, v. STATE of Arkansas, Appellee.

Supreme Court of Arkansas.

March 15, 2007.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

William R. Simpson, Jr., Public Defender, Sharon Kiel and Bret Qualls, Deputy Public Defenders, by: Erin Vinett, Little Rock, for appellant.

Dustin McDaniel, Att'y Gen., by: Kent G. Holt, Ass't Att'y Gen., Little Rock, for appellee.


ANNABELLE CLINTON IMBER, Justice.

Appellant Timothy Boyd brings the instant appeal from his convictions of one count of capital murder and three counts of aggravated assault. He was sentenced to life imprisonment for the capital-murder conviction and to a six-year sentence for each of the aggravated-assault convictions, to be served concurrently with the life sentence.
